CVE-2018-19755 : What You Need to Know

Discover the impact of CVE-2018-19755, a vulnerability in Netwide Assembler (NASM) 2.14rc16 that allows unauthorized access to memory addresses, potentially leading to a denial of service.

Netwide Assembler (NASM) 2.14rc16 has a vulnerability in the asm/preproc.c file that can lead to unauthorized access to an address, potentially resulting in a denial of service due to an out-of-bounds array access.

What is CVE-2018-19755?

The vulnerability in NASM 2.14rc16 allows unauthorized access to an address, leading to a denial of service due to an out-of-bounds array access. The issue stems from a specific conversion that may produce a negative integer.

The Impact of CVE-2018-19755

Exploiting this vulnerability can result in a denial of service due to unauthorized access to memory addresses, potentially disrupting the normal operation of the affected system.

Vulnerability Description

The vulnerability exists in the is_mmacro function within the asm/preproc.c file of NASM 2.14rc16, allowing unauthorized access to memory addresses.

Exploitation Mechanism

The vulnerability can be exploited by triggering a specific conversion that results in a negative integer, leading to unauthorized access to memory addresses.
